I am not aware that any schools or instructors have been notified individually. The syllabus is available on the web site but contains some inaccuracies and references to out of date documents.

Some schools will see a commercial opportunity when it appears whilst others are sceptical. The Skill Test is at exactly the same standard as a JAA PPLSkill Test so quite how you achieve a pass in less hours is a mystery. The syllabus is basically no different except that it has no radio nav at the practical level, a saving of about 2 hours.

In practice, you can start at any school as all hours with a JAA instructor count. The JAA exams are in use so you can do those. The medical is not yet legal but should be by the end of the month although that will only affect solo flying.
